Resident urges council to reopen West 2nd Street to two-way traffic; petitions planned
Lowell City Council · December 11, 2024
AI-Generated Content: All content on this page was generated by AI to highlight key points from the meeting. For complete details and context, we recommend watching the full video. so we can fix them.
Summary
A West 2nd Street resident told the council that a prior one-way conversion is creating safety and access problems and said he is gathering a petition to restore two-way traffic; council members acknowledged the concern and said the issue will be studied.
Randy Byrd (306 West 2nd Street) addressed the council to request that the one-way conversion at the end of West 2nd Street be reversed to a two-lane configuration.
